answer text <p>The Government supports the development of new technology throughout its full technology development cycle. This starts with early-stage UKRI funding, progressing into mid to late-stage innovation funding such as the 4-year £1bn Net Zero Innovation Portfolio to demonstrate technology at pilot scale or on-site. This also includes the recently launched ARIA that focusses on high-risk disruptive innovation. Once the technology is ready for first commercial deployment the Government supports deployment through CfD auctions, and programmes like the Industrial Energy Transformation Fund. Finally, to establish an enduring marketplace for new low carbon technology the Government is developing, for example, business models for hydrogen, CCUS and greenhouse gas removal technology.</p> more like this
